Robinhood will add support for spot Bitcoin ETFs “as soon as possible.”

Online fintech brokerage Robinhood is on the cusp of the Bitcoin ETF boom, saying ETF approval is a key factor in advancing the integration of cryptocurrencies into traditional finance.

Robinhood CEO Vlad Tenev announced the company's plans in a thread on January 11th

Although Tenev did not give a specific time frame, he emphasized that the approval of spot crypto ETFs not only brings clarity but also paves the way for sophisticated risk management tools.

“It [the approval] not only provides clarity, but also opens up opportunities for sophisticated risk management tools to benefit our clients in managing their investments in digital assets.”

Vlad Tenev

In addition to stocks, options and cryptocurrencies, Robinhood also offers trading in Exchange Traded Funds (ETFs) such as the Invesco Nasdaq-100 ETF, Vanguard Mega Cap Growth ETF, iShares US Home Construction ETF and many others.

Analysts say the approval of a Bitcoin exchange-traded fund that allows investors to purchase the cryptocurrency through traditional brokerage accounts could be beneficial for Robinhood.

Dan Dolev, senior analyst at Mizuho Securities, said in December 2023 that the approval could be particularly beneficial for Robinhood because its main sources of revenue come from stock trading. Rival exchanges could see lower volume as users choose to transact Bitcoin directly on platforms like Robinhood, the analyst pointed out.

With the recent approval of spot Bitcoin ETFs, attention is now turning to the upcoming Bitcoin halving, expected to take place in April, and inflows into traditional BTC-linked financial investment instruments. While financial giants like JPMorgan expect a gradual increase in equity ownership, crypto-focused companies like Mike Novogratz's Galaxy Digital are predicting significant price increases, with predictions as high as 74%.
